Scotland vs England — T20 World Cup 2026 Match Preview and Scorecard
Match: Group C clash at the ICC Men’s T20 World Cup 2026
Venue: Eden Gardens, Kolkata, India
Date: Saturday, 14 February 2026
Time: 3:00 PM (IST)
This long-anticipated T20 clash on Valentine’s Day saw two historic cricketing rivals — England and Scotland — battle for crucial Group C points that could decide who progresses to the Super Eight stage of the tournament.
England, coming off a loss to West Indies and a narrow win over Nepal, needed a victory to keep their campaign alive, while Scotland, buoyed by a big win against Italy earlier in the tournament, entered the contest with confidence and momentum.

Match Narrative & Context
Historic Rivalry & Stakes
Though England and Scotland have a deep sporting rivalry, matches between the two sides in cricket — especially in World Cup T20Is — have been rare or affected by weather. Their only previous T20 World Cup encounter was washed out in 2024.
Both teams entered this fixture on two points each, tied with Italy but separated by net run rate, making every ball important in a tightly contested Group C.
England Under Pressure
England’s T20 campaign had not gone entirely to script — a close call against Nepal and a defeat by West Indies meant that a loss today would put their tournament progression at risk.
Scotland Building Momentum
Scotland’s commanding 73-run win over Italy, in which they posted over 200 and dominated with both bat and ball, showcased their ability to compete with higher-ranked sides in this format.
